<div class="gmail_default">Tensions escalated between Iran and the United States following a fresh exchange of missiles after accusations from President Donald Trump alleging that Tehran was behind the downing of an Apache helicopter.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">The growing distrust between Tehran and Washington has deepened further, with Iranian officials saying Tehran is now "reviewing" its approach to ongoing negotiations with the United States as there have been five instances</div>
<div class="gmail_default">when the already fragile ceasefire was tested.</div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">To "narrow or bridge the remaining gaps" in the indirect negotiations with the United States, may be the distrust, a Qatari delegation arrived in Tehran on Wednesday morning for high-level talks with Iranian negotiators , as per the CNN reports.</div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">The source said the move followed consultations with Washington and reflects ongoing behind-the-scenes mediation efforts despite the fragile security situation in the region.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">Qatar has played a recurring intermediary role in regional diplomacy, particularly in these sensitive negotiations.<br />The US military confirmed it had carried out strikes against Iranian targets, describing them as a response to the downing of an American Army helicopter. A US official told CNN that Washington does not believe the strikes will derail ongoing diplomatic efforts, though they acknowledged the situation has complicated the environment for talks.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">Iran, however, has sharply condemned the attacks and signaled that they are reassessing their participation in negotiations.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">Tehran is now "reviewing" its engagement in negotiations with Washington following the latest US strikes, Iranian Foreign Ministry spokesman Esmaeil Baghaei was quoted as saying by the Iranian Student News Network (SNN). <br />Baghaei accused both the United States and Israel of repeatedly undermining the ceasefire through military actions, arguing that diplomacy cannot function under continuous escalation.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">"Diplomacy cannot take place in a vacuum," he said, adding that a "minimal environment in which diplomacy can function" is necessary for negotiations to proceed.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">He further criticized Washington for sending what he called "contradictory messages," shifting positions, and continuing military operations while talks were still technically ongoing. Israel, he added, had also acted in bad faith through continued strikes in Lebanon.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">In response to the latest escalation, Iran said it carried out retaliatory strikes on US-linked targets in the region, while the US military maintained that its own strikes were limited and defensive in nature.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">Since the truce was established in April, both sides have repeatedly accused each other of violations, with military operations continuing at a limited but persistent level.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">US officials maintain that diplomatic channels remain open and that the strikes are not intended to collapse negotiations. However, Iranian officials argue that continued military pressure undermines the credibility of the US negotiating position.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">Iranian President Masoud Pezeshkian has also weighed in, arguing that both countries must move beyond what he described as a "neither war nor peace" situation.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">He said that Iran's leadership, including Supreme Leader Ali Khamenei, has acknowledged the need to resolve the current stalemate and continue negotiations despite ongoing tensions.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">According to semi-official Iranian media, Pezeshkian said, "If we want to move beyond this state of neither war nor</div>
<div class="gmail_default">peace, what should we do? If we do not engage in dialogue, then what is the alternative?" </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">He added that authorization had been given to continue talks in order to reach a resolution, even as trust between the two sides remains fragile. </div>
<div class="gmail_default"> </div>
<div class="gmail_default">Despite repeated public statements from US President Donald Trump suggesting that a breakthrough with Iran is near, there has been little visible progress in the negotiations. The continued cycle of limited military strikes and indirect diplomacy highlights the unstable nature of the current phase.
